- The distance between Eureka, Nt, Canada and Bambui, Brazil is approximately 11,365 km or 7,063 mi.
- To reach Eureka, Nt in this distance one would set out from Bambui bearing 353.4° or N and follow the great circles arc to approach Eureka, Nt bearing 321.9° or NW .
- Eureka, Nt has a tundra climate (ET) whereas Bambui has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a).
- Eureka, Nt is in or near the polar desert biome whereas Bambui is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
- The average annual temperature is 40.6 °C (73.1°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 36.5 °C (65.7°F) more in Eureka, Nt.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1358.7 mm (53.5 in) less which is equivalent to 1358.7 l/m² (33.35 US gal/ft²) or 13,587,000 l/ha (1,452,540 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 58.1° lower in Eureka, Nt than in Bambui.
